Q: Is 13,494,777 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 13,494,777 is a composite number.

Why is 13,494,777 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 13,494,777 can be evenly divided by 1 3 821 2,463 5,479 16,437 4,498,259 and 13,494,777, with no remainder.

Since 13,494,777 cannot be divided by just 1 and 13,494,777, it is a composite number.
